I have fallen in love with this pizza and it’ll be a regular part of my repertoire this summer! The combination of salty cheese, sweet pear and earthy new potatoes with chives is to die for and ticks all my boxes. Serve with rocket and some artichoke hummus on the side.
Method
For the pizza sauce make a simple roux by melting butter and gently sautéing the shallot. Then add in flour, stirring until smooth. Slacken with cream and milk and stir in the parmesan until smooth and velvety. Season to taste and set to one side to cool.
Preheat your pizza oven to 375˚C and move your fire to one side. Roll out your dough and place it onto a peel with polenta.
Spread your white sauce on your pizza and then top with potato tossed in chives with pear, capers and goat’s cheese.
Bake for 2-3 mins turning regularly. Drizzle with white truffle oil or some herb oil before serving and a generous handful of wild rocket.
